AJKPC delegation meets Advisor Ganai | | | Early Times Report Jammu, July 23: A delegation of Panchayat members met Khurshid Ahmed Ganai, Advisor to Governor here at Jammu. The delegation led by Anil Sharma, President of All Jammu Kashmir Panchayat Conference also submitted a memorandum to the advisor listing their demands including implementation of 73rd amendment of Indian constitution here in the State Panchayti Raj Act. Amongst other demands, the AJKPC delegation also requested the advisor to ensure providing adequate security to the panchayat members as already between 2011 around 20 panches sarpanches were killed or injured by the unknown gunmen and yet no one is arrested. They also asked for having 3 tier panchayti Raj institution unlike previous elections where other two tiers of Block and district were deliberately left away because the political functionaries did not believe in decentralization of power. The Advisor gave a patient hearing to the delegation and assured them that all their concerns shall be conveyed at appropriate level. It is pertinent to mention here that AJKPC is spearheading the campaign seeking adequate powers to the PRIs in Jammu and Kashmir State and uninterrupted elections of Panchayts through an autonomous election commission. Besides Anil Sharma AJKPC leaders who met the advisor include Goutam Singh Jamwal and other office bearers of the organization. |
